To "configure" NOX, you can write a component in it.  pyswitch or
switch.cc are examples.  From these components, you can register for
events like packet_in and send flow_mod (i.e., flow entries rule) in
response.  After you compile your component, just invoke like
./nox_core  -i ptcp:6633 yourcomponent
